Luke wanted a Rustic Look Kombi, but it was a tricky one and Luke and i can talk about the discussions that we have had.He was inspired by other Kombis that he came across while working in Japan. Finding the Right balance with Looks and Council was interesting but the Final look was worth it.

The Work Area Bench top fitted to the Kombi had to be a HPL, High Pressure Laminate. Luke wanted the Rustic look to go outside and flow with the Servery Bench. He Supplied a Silky Oak Slab and i made it into a swing up Bench. It was then Stained and 2k Finished.

 The panel behind the Folding Bench was also lined with Rustic Panels to keep the look happening. I added some Condiment racks to the Cargo Doors held on by Small Pegs through a Stainless Eyelet. The overall look worked well and suited Lukes ideas of what he wanted.

 The 240volt and 12volt was underway and there were wires and swiitches giong everywhere. I had holes going in like Swiss Cheese. Holes for Switches, Holes for Down Lights and Power Outlets.
